You can easily make touchscreen gloves yourself and operate your smartphone in winter with your favorite gloves, for example. We'll show you what you need and how to make your gloves suitable for touch screens.
Trouchscreen trick: make gloves for your smartphone yourself
All you need for touchscreen gloves is conductive thread, which is also available as a sewing kit if you don't have a needle at home.
- The thread must make an uninterrupted connection from the finger to the touchscreen. Therefore, first put on the gloves to find out the position of the fingertips.
- Then mark the place where the fingertips touch the glove.
- Now you have to sew a filled square or a filled circle with the thread on the outside of the glove. It should be just under an inch in size so that the contact area is large enough.
- Then pull the thread inwards and sew a circle or square here as well. You can also use a simple basting stitch or a tight cross-stitch to add thread to both sides of the glove at the same time.
- You can still tie the end of the yarn on the inside and your gloves are ready to use.
Care instructions: Wash homemade touchscreen gloves
- The touchscreen gloves tolerate water without any problems: whether snowball fights or at 30 degrees in the washing machine - that doesn't matter to the gloves.
- However, you should no longer put the gloves in the dryer.
